Sayon Karmakar's research focuses on the application of machine learning and sensor networks within connected vehicles, particularly for driver monitoring and safety. His work has investigated methods for detecting driver drowsiness using IoT-based systems and machine learning algorithms. Additionally, Karmakar has explored the use of medical wireless sensor networks to monitor driver biomarkers in connected vehicles, aiming to enhance safety through health monitoring.
His publications include studies on an IoT-based system for drowsiness detection, monitoring driver biomarkers with wireless sensor networks, and machine learning-based imaging in connected vehicles. Karmakar has collaborated with Seshadri Mohan at the University of Arkansas at Little Rock on three shared publications. His scholarly output includes 4 publications with an h-index of 1 and 9 total citations.
